The student should select a curriculum which fulfills the pre-professional course requirements listed as well as pursue a degree in a related field in the event that a professional curriculum in veterinary medicine is not entered.

The following three-year curriculum will satisfy the pre-professional curriculum.  Majors and/or minors in Animal Science and Chemistry are easily completed by careful selection of electives.  Regular consultation with the advisor is highly recommended.
